Music Hall Bartender
As a Music Hall Bartender, you will be responsible for serving guests food and beverage within a high volume, fast paced, and often loud music hall environment.
This role will do the following:
- Maintain line of sight/atmosphere control by circulating through your work area during shift
- Follow House of Blues safety, health, and sanitation standards
- Assist other employees as needed
- Follow opening and closing procedures, checking out with manager on duty
- Adhere to all HOB policies and procedures
- Interact with guests in a natural, friendly demeanor
- Suggestively sell menu items to guests
- Take and deliver food and beverage orders promptly
- Prioritize and organize drink orders
- Consistently prepare beverages according to standard recipes and venue specifications, abide by all control systems utilizing liquid measuring tools for consistency
- Record any equipment failure and/or safety hazards in bar log
- Recognize when guests are becoming too intoxicated and refuse further service of alcohol in a courteous and safety-minded manner, bringing it to the attention of a manager
- Ensure responsible alcohol service per local ordinance alcohol awareness training and HOB alcohol policies
- Request proper identification for anyone appearing under 30 years of age
- Prepare guest checks (on point of sales terminal) and process payment according to HOB policy
- Maintain bartender bank
- Perform cash pull / check out procedures
